Which sentence uses the correct apostrophe for shared possession?
A
Jack's and Jill's house is on the hill.
B
Jack and Jill's house is on the hill.
C
Jack and Jills house is on the hill.
D
Jacks and Jills' house is on the hill.
Explanation
For joint ownership (they share one house), only the final name takes the possessive apostrophe.
